- Host World
- Blog
- Programming Tools
- DNS Explained: The Internet's Hidden Translator
DNS Explained: The Internet's Hidden Translator
-
4 min read
-
12
-
Head of Growth
A DNS server is a crucial part of the internet infrastructure. It works like an advanced phonebook, translating website names into machine-readable IP addresses. When you type in a domain name like example.com, your device contacts a DNS server to find the IP address that matches the domain, allowing your browser to load the correct site.
DNS Meaning and Why It Matters
DNS stands for Domain Name System. It is a global network of servers that work together to match domain names to IP addresses. Without the DNS, we would have to remember long sequences of numbers for each website we visit. Thanks to DNS, you can simply type a name instead of an IP address.
The Power Behind the Click: What Is a DNS Server?
When people ask "what is a DNS server," they are referring to the servers that store DNS records. These records include important data like A records (IPv4 addresses), AAAA records (IPv6 addresses), and CNAME records (aliases). When a website is launched or updated, the DNS server ensures that traffic reaches the right destination.
How DNS Servers Handle Queries
When you type a website address into your browser, several behind-the-scenes steps happen almost instantly. These steps involve different parts of something called the Domain Name System, or DNS for short.
- Recursive Resolver
This is the first helper your browser talks to. It acts like a middleman between you and the bigger DNS network. Its job is to find out the correct IP address for the website you are trying to reach. - Root Nameserver
Once the resolver gets your request, it checks in with the root nameserver. This server points it in the right direction by telling it which top-level domain (TLD) server to ask next. For example, if you type in a .com website, it will guide the resolver to the .com server. - TLD Server
The top-level domain server takes the request from the resolver and sends it to the correct place. It directs the resolver to the domain’s specific authoritative nameserver. - Authoritative Nameserver
This is where your final answer comes from. The authoritative nameserver holds the actual IP address of the website you want. It sends that IP back to your browser so the website can load.
Each of these DNS parts has a special job. Together, they make sure your request is answered quickly and accurately so you can browse the internet with ease.
What Is DNS Settings and Why Should You Care?
DNS settings are the configurations that determine how your domain connects to your website host. These settings involve specifying DNS records that tell the browser where to go when someone types your domain. Incorrect DNS settings can lead to broken websites or inaccessible email services. Knowing what is DNS settings is vital for anyone managing a domain.
What Are DNS Records and How Are They Used?
DNS records are the files within DNS servers that map domain names to IP addresses and other resources. These include:
- A Record: Connects a domain to an IPv4 address.
- AAAA Record: Connects to an IPv6 address.
- MX Record: Specifies mail servers for a domain.
- CNAME Record: Redirects one domain to another.
- TXT Record: Stores text information for security and verification.
- Each DNS record serves a specific purpose in directing internet traffic correctly.
DNS Caching: Faster Load Times, Smarter Browsing
After a DNS server resolves a domain name, it stores the answer temporarily. This is known as DNS caching. It prevents the system from repeating the lookup process for every request, speeding up future visits. The time a DNS record stays in the cache is called TTL (time-to-live), which is typically set to 24-48 hours.
DNS Server Failures and Redundancy
Even though DNS servers are highly reliable, they can still fail due to attacks, power outages, or technical glitches. That’s why the system is built with redundancy. Multiple copies of root and TLD servers exist worldwide. Additionally, large ISPs and hosting providers maintain backup DNS resolvers to ensure continued access to the internet even during localized failures.
DNS Security: Protecting Internet Access
The DNS system is often targeted by hackers who try to redirect users or disrupt access to websites. To defend against these threats, modern DNS includes several important security features:
- DNSSEC
This technology checks that DNS responses are authentic, preventing attackers from sending fake information. - Redundant Servers
Multiple backup servers ensure your DNS stays online, even if one server fails. - Firewall and DDoS Protection
These tools block harmful traffic and keep DNS servers from being overwhelmed during attacks.
Staying secure begins with knowing how your DNS domain is set up and making sure it is properly protected.
What Is a DNS Domain?
A DNS domain refers to any name within the Domain Name System hierarchy. From google.com to store.example.org, all these fall under the DNS structure. Each domain is connected to DNS records and hosted on authoritative DNS servers. When managing a website, ensuring your DNS domain is configured correctly is essential.
How Do You Know If a Website Has an SSL Certificate?
While not directly part of DNS, many users wonder how to identify secure sites. A website with a padlock in the browser bar and an HTTPS address indicates that it has an SSL certificate installed. This certificate encrypts data and verifies the site’s identity, offering additional security alongside proper DNS routing.
DNS Is the Backbone of the Web
The Domain Name System is essential to the smooth functioning of the internet. It connects human-friendly domain names to machine-readable IPs, ensures secure connections, and helps users access websites quickly. From setting DNS records to understanding DNS caching and redundancy, knowing the basics of what is DNS and what is a DNS server empowers you to take control of your online presence.
Leave your reviewsShare your thoughts and help us improve! Your feedback matters to us